EXCEL如何提取字符串中特定字符后的字符串

我现在有500多个产品名称 SM9001 SM6008 SM30056 SM5433 SM4326等等 ,分布在sheet1里面的不同列和行当中 每个产品下面都带有介绍 那是我不需要的东西 我只要产品名字 请问怎么快速提取出所有的SM号
SM6008 SM30056 SM58433 SM43926 SM60908 SM309056 SM50433

SM430026

SM60208 SM30056 SM54833 SM74326 SM66008 SM305056 SM54343

SM4326

SM61008 SM303056 SM54433 SM44326 SM60048 SM300456 SM54343

SM430026

SM号下面其实就是带下图片和产品参数的 没有东西的 很简单的 就是怎么在一个页面把所有的SM号提取出来

不知道你的源数据区域多大,假设从A1~Z100:
1、在Sheet2的名称框输入
A1:Z100——回车——在编辑栏输入
=IF(COUNTIF(Sheet1!A1,"SM*"),Sheet1!A1,FALSE)——按Ctrl+Enter。
2、Ctrl+G)定位条件——公式:逻辑值(勾选)——确定——右键——删除——点选上两个选项(根据需要)。
3、全选——复制——右键——选择性粘贴——数值——确定。追问

我放在sheet1里面 根据公式 显示的结果是flash

追答

有“SM*****”的就显示“SM*****”、没有的就显示“FALSE”。
再通过定位逻辑值,把FALSE都选中,最后删除,把有“SM******”的都集中在一起。

追问

QQ 6 903 1046 8 能帮忙远程下吧

追答

坚睿贸易?

温馨提示:答案为网友推荐,仅供参考
第1个回答  2013-08-05
你可以把数据剪切到一列,然后筛选或者排序、再复制到其他表
第2个回答  2013-08-05

文件贴上来,我瞅瞅吧

 

这种活,最好用vba来解决……

追问

追答

你这是上传的图片……

追问

shi de

追答

你这破玩意,确实比较费劲……
先复制到txt,去掉图片
在黏到word

然后查找替换,借助通配符,替换成特定格式

然后再全选这种格式吧

我一时也想不出啥好办法来

第3个回答  2013-08-05
我可以说我看不懂题目么。。可以放几排数据看看么#76

假如数据是 SM9001 asdasdas
用这个公式 =MID(H12,FIND("SM",H12),7)
则结果是:SM9001
步长什么的自己改下就行
这是一个折中的方案 不知道你的数据样子不好写..
第4个回答  2013-08-05
产品名称都是SM***格式的吗?如果是的话我倒有个解决办法追问

是的 全是SM开头

追答

方便把数据发过来吗?我来帮你做,因为一来我不清楚你的排版,二来需要几步才能完成,发过来我给你做效率高点

相似回答